On Wed, 2007-02-21 at 16:45 +0200, Niko Tyni wrote: > On Wed, Feb 21, 2007 at 02:19:57PM +0000, Sam Morris wrote: > > > $ /usr/sbin/rt-setup-database-3.6 --action init --dba postgres > > Can't locate /etc/request-tracker3.6/RT_SiteConfig.pm in @INC (@INC > > contains: /usr/share/request-tracker3.6/lib > > /usr/local/share/request-tracker3.6/lib /etc/perl > > /usr/local/lib/perl/5.8.4 /usr/local/share/perl/5.8.4 /usr/lib/perl5 > > /usr/share/perl5 /usr/lib/perl/5.8 /usr/share/perl/5.8 > > /usr/local/lib/site_perl .) at /usr/share/request-tracker3.6/lib/RT.pm > > line 131. > > Hi, > > it looks like you don't have read permissions to > /etc/request-tracker3.6/RT_SiteConfig.pm . Run the command as > root or chmod the file.
Ah, thanks a lot. I checked that the file was there but I didn't look at the permissions! > This is also #307633 and #276522. I plan to rework this part of the > installation after Etch is released. Sounds good, for me just an explicit check for the readability of the file & a specific error message around lib/RT.pm line 131 would do. -- Sam Morris http://robots.org.uk/ PGP key id 1024D/5EA01078 3412 EA18 1277 354B 991B C869 B219 7FDB 5EA0 1078
signature.asc
Description: This is a digitally signed message part

